SiO2 Ceramic Spray Sealant test on Acura TSX
I’m on the cusp of finishing a correction on my Acura TSX.
For the horizontal panels I wanted to test my new Nv spray sealants Nova Jet and Nova Lustre against two heavy hitting favorites, Cosmic Spritz and Kamikaze Overcoat.
https://uploads.tapatalk-cdn.com/202...3719b2804d.jpg
Prep:
The horizontal panels have been stripped with Kleen-Strip Prep-All, then coated with Pinnacle fine grade, polished with Megs Ultimate Polish, prepped with Prep-All again and then DP Coating Prep Polish.
Then the front 1/3 of the hood had Essence Extreme applied. The hood will test these 4 products on bare paint and Essence Extreme. The middle 1.5” tape strip and each side of the hood to the right of the indentations will serve as control areas (front 1/3 Essence; back 2/3 bare paint). So each product will be adjacent to a control area.

Observations during application:
1) Application
Overcoat - applies extremely thin, almost invisible, barely needs extra buff after initial wipe
Cosmic - super thick, quick flash, easy if immediate wipe off
Lustre - spreads far with slower flash time, applies super slick
Jet -kind of slick, wipes easily, pretty normal (run of the mill) in all aspects of application.
The Nv products come out much thicker, so it seems like more is used. These have slower flash times and didn’t seem like immediate wipe off was required. Jet spread slickly. Lustre spread with more resistance. But see slickness below.
2) Slickness
Cosmic, Jet and Overcoat - Pretty slick
Lustre - Extremely slick
The roof then had DP Coating applied (very slick). Here, the four products will be tested on top of the coating, with 1.5” tape strips serving as the control (DP Coating) areas between each product.

BONUS:
I also DP coated the trunk and applied my leader from another spray test (IGL Premier) versus 3 sprays I’ve not used yet: Drexler Top Coat Care, Griots 3-in-1, DPC Armor.

Observations during application:
1) Application:
IGL - spreads well, no streaks, not super slick
Drexler - almost invisible, no streaks, not slick
DPC - thick, strong bubble gum odor, buffs away easily
Griots- spreads well, no streaks
2) Slickness:
IGL - Fairly slick
Drexler - Not slick
DPC - Most slick
Griots - Very slick

After the second coat of each product, I expanded on my application and slickness thoughts in the OP (where applicable).
They all look great. I always find it hard to compare small areas of products to each other. But particularly in my garage it’s not worth it.
But if I had to pick the one product that I kept staring at, mesmerized... it would be Overcoat. It’s sharp, high-resolution features really stand out even under my garage lighting. It’s also noticeable that Cosmic does not have the same sharpness which is pretty consistent with the notion that Cosmic appears almost like a wax with it’s warm, softer look.

I’m disappointed with the consistency of distance/angle in which my pics are taken. Next time will be better. I’ll give more detailed thoughts later but here is quick initial thoughts:
Jet is on par head to head with Cosmic and OC. Cosmic sheeted the rain away best (dryest panel). Jet’s beads have a very light look to them, not much shadow around the base, almost transparent. Interesting.
Drexler may also be on par with the big three on the hood, harder to tell not being right next to them on similar panels but looks great, it’s the best on the trunk. IGL is second best beads on trunk. Griots 3rd. DPC isn’t a great beader although super slick.
